Mortgage loan refers to a loan that uses real estate as collateral to receive cash upfront to be redeemed after the loan repayment is completed. if the loan is not remitted as at when due , the lender lays claim to the real estate property.

By increasing the number of payments per year you increase your effective borrowing rate.

When you use a spreadsheet to calculate your interest rates, it uses the periodic interest rate, not the annual percentage rate.

You can find a monthly payment by dividing the annual payment by 12.

However, advertised interest rate are not the same as your loan's annual percentage rate (APR) because other charges like mortgage insurance, closing costs, discount points and loan origination fees apply.

The term structure of interest rates is the relationship between interest rates or bond yields and different terms or maturities.

What is Term Structure of Interest Rates?

The yield curve, also known as the term structure of interest rates, represents the interest rates of bonds of comparable quality but different maturities. The interest rate term structure shows market participants' expectations for future interest rate adjustments as well as their evaluation of the state of monetary policy.

The relationship between interest rates or bond yields and various terms or maturities is, in essence, the term structure of interest rates. The term structure of interest rates is referred to as a yield curve when it is graphed, and it is extremely important in determining the state of an economy at any one time.
